Featured work
Projects
Project 1 · Digital Banking
Enterprise DevSecOps Platform for Digital Banking
Role: AWS DevSecOps Engineer
- Managed and administered GitHub Enterprise repositories, teams, and access controls for banking application development teams.
- Implemented GitHub Advanced Security features including CodeQL code scanning, secret scanning, and dependency review to identify security vulnerabilities early in the development lifecycle.
- Designed and maintained CI/CD pipelines using Jenkins and GitHub Actions to automate application build, testing, security validation, and deployment processes.
- Automated AWS infrastructure provisioning using Terraform, ensuring consistency, scalability, and compliance with security standards.
- Deployed and managed containerized banking applications on Amazon EKS (Kubernetes), ensuring high availability and reliability.
- Integrated vulnerability assessment tools and security checks into CI/CD pipelines to support DevSecOps practices.
- Configured IAM roles, policies, and Secrets Manager to enforce secure access management and credential protection.
- Implemented monitoring and observability solutions using CloudWatch, Prometheus, and Grafana for proactive incident detection and performance monitoring.
- Collaborated with development, security, and operations teams to enforce secure coding practices and compliance requirements.
- Supported audit and compliance activities by maintaining security documentation, access reviews, and deployment records.
GitHub Enterprise
CodeQL
Jenkins
GitHub Actions
Terraform
Amazon EKS
IAM & Secrets Manager
CloudWatch / Prometheus / Grafana
Project 2 · CI/CD & Infrastructure Monitoring
CI/CD Pipeline Automation & Infrastructure Monitoring for Agile Engineering Teams
Role: Associate DevOps Engineer
- Built and maintained Jenkins CI/CD pipelines for application teams — configuring jobs, source control integration, build triggers, plugins, and automated build notifications/reports.
- Set up Jenkins master-slave (agent) infrastructure, configuring CM servers as build agents and connecting nodes via SSH to enable distributed, parallel builds.
- Managed source code using Git/GitHub within a cross-functional Agile team, including repository creation, branching, tagging, stashing, and log review.
- Used Ansible on master servers for configuration management, continuous application deployment, and automated server provisioning across multiple environments.
- Monitored IT infrastructure with Nagios, tracking host resources (CPU, disk usage) and application health across configured VPC subnets and security groups.
- Managed AWS EC2 instances with Auto Scaling, EBS, and Elastic Load Balancing to support consistent application availability.
- Maintained SOPs and remediation procedures to support operational security and incident response processes.
Jenkins
Git / GitHub
Ansible
Nagios
AWS EC2 / Auto Scaling
EBS & Elastic Load Balancing
SSH
More projects coming soon — check my GitHub for ongoing work.